Description:
This is a original blue glaze plate. From its gaze we can ensure that it was made in the early year of Qing Dynasty. The style is traditional and the color is natural and bright. The glaze is equal. At the bottom there are words «made in Qian Long of Qing Dynasty». Porcelain industry continued its rapid development in Ming Dynasty. The color was perfectly protected under the hard glaze, enabling long-term use and reserve. Among those kilns, Jingdezhen kiln made breakthrough in techniques. It remodeled material prescription and improved firing temperature, hence facilitated producing large wares. Glaze wares were successfully produced and rapidly matured, to mark that combination of Chinese painting and porcelain production reached maturity and color-under-glaze porcelain wares developed to a record high. Great achievement was made in the producing of colorant glaze. So it is really a precious collection from Qing Dynasty.
 
Only a old cracked in plate, as is shown in our photos. Further in excellent condition.
